Plantation to Recreation
Nature
1
Cane River Lake was formed by the construction of two dams on the river in the early 1900s. The lake was made a game and fish preserve in 1912, leading to the establishment of fishing and hunting camps along the shores. The Prud'homme family rented out the converted Cook's Cabin as a camp. Matthew Hertzog of Magnolia Plantation had a small island built near the southern dam where his family constructed a camp. He sometimes hired a band to play for dances on the dam. The 34-mile-long Cane River Lake still provides many recreational opportunities from swimming and water skiing to sport fishing and boating.
